PyCharm Python版本管理:团队协作的利器,确保代码一致性,提升团队开发效率
发布时间: 2024-06-22 03:37:58 阅读量: 90 订阅数: 32 ![](https://csdnimg.cn/release/wenkucmsfe/public/img/col_vip.0fdee7e1.png)
![](https://csdnimg.cn/release/wenkucmsfe/public/img/col_vip.0fdee7e1.png)
![PyCharm Python版本管理:团队协作的利器,确保代码一致性,提升团队开发效率](https://img-blog.csdnimg.cn/3e3010f0c6ad47f4bfe69bba8d58a279.png)
# 1. PyCharm Python版本管理概述**
PyCharm Python版本管理是一种强大的工具,可帮助开发者管理和切换Python版本。它允许您在不同的项目中使用不同的Python版本,从而确保代码与特定版本兼容。此外,它还提供了创建和管理虚拟环境的功能,使您可以在隔离的环境中运行不同的Python版本。
PyCharm Python版本管理的主要优点包括:
- **版本控制:**管理多个Python版本,轻松切换版本。
- **隔离:**在虚拟环境中运行不同版本的Python,防止冲突。
- **协作:**简化团队协作,确保代码一致性。
# 2. PyCharm Python版本管理的理论基础
### 2.1 Python版本管理的概念和优势
Python版本管理是一种管理和使用Python不同版本的机制。它允许开发人员在不同的项目中使用不同的Python版本,而不会影响系统中安装的全局Python版本。
Python版本管理的主要优势包括:
- **隔离环境:**每个虚拟环境都是一个独立的Python环境,拥有自己的库和依赖项。这可以防止不同项目之间的冲突和依赖项问题。
- **版本控制:**Python版本管理允许开发人员在项目中指定特定的Python版本。这确保了代码在所有环境中都能以相同的方式运行,即使底层系统上的Python版本不同。
- **协作简化:**团队成员可以使用相同的Python版本管理配置,从而简化协作。这消除了版本不兼容问题,并确保每个人都在使用相同的环境。
- **错误隔离:**通过隔离不同的Python环境,Python版本管理可以帮助隔离错误并防止它们影响其他项目。
### 2.2 PyCharm Python版本管理的工作原理
PyCharm Python版本管理通过创建和管理虚拟环境来工作。虚拟环境是独立的Python环境,包含特定版本的Python解释器、库和依赖项。
PyCharm使用以下步骤管理Python版本:
1. **创建虚拟环境:**开发人员可以使用PyCharm创建新的虚拟环境,并指定要使用的Python版本。
2. **激活虚拟环境:**激活虚拟环境后,PyCharm将使用该环境中的Python版本运行代码。
3. **安装和管理依赖项:**开发人员可以在虚拟环境中安装和管理特定于项目的依赖项。
4. **切换虚拟环境:**PyCharm允许开发人员轻松地在不同的虚拟环境之间切换,从而在不同的项目中使用不同的Python版本。
**代码块:**
```python
# 创建一个名为 "my_env" 的虚拟环境
import venv
venv.create("my_env", with_pip=True)
# 激活虚拟环境
venv.activate("my_env")
# 在虚拟环境中安装一个包
pip install requests
```
**逻辑分析:**
这段代码使用 `venv` 模块创建了一个名为 "my_env" 的虚拟环境。`with_pip=True` 参数确保虚拟环境包含一个预安装的 `pip` 包管理器。然后,`venv.activate()` 函数激活虚拟环境,使 PyCharm 在该环境中运行代码。最后,`pip install` 命令在虚拟环境中安装了 `requests` 包。
**参数说明:**
- `venv.create()`:创建虚拟环境的函数。
- `with_pip`:指定是否在虚拟环境中安装 `pip`。
- `venv.activate()`:激活虚拟环境的函数。
- `pip install`:安装 Python 包的命令。
# 3.1 PyCharm Python版本管理的安装和配置
#### 安装PyCharm
1. 访问PyCharm官方网站(https://www.jetbrains.com/pycharm/)下载PyCharm安装包。
2. 根据操作系统选择相应的安装包并下载。
3. 运行安装包并按照提示完成安装。
#### 配置PyCharm Python版本管理
1. 打开PyCharm,点击菜单栏中的“File”->“Settings”。
2. 在“Settings”窗口中,选择“Project”->“Python Interpreter”。
3. 在“Python Interpreter”窗口中,点击“Add”按钮添加新的Py
0
0
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![.z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)